Output 5a84f80c8fbb8879575a401243c70630ab338281e68d5900fdee5df61e072782:0

value
588696
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dadbf008745944b91e57800989d889f1406402eb OP_EQUAL
address
3MeEhtzGkcRSab8tjn1V3wwzNKDFW2EA7F
transaction
5a84f80c8fbb8879575a401243c70630ab338281e68d5900fdee5df61e072782
spent
true